Download Microsoft Jet Oledb 4.0 Fix
The ACE engine is backward compatible and can read the older .mdb formats used by Jet.
If you are working on a legacy machine (Windows XP, Vista, or Windows 7), the Jet 4.0 engine is likely already installed as part of the operating system. download microsoft jet oledb 4.0
| | Supports | Download | Architecture | |--------------|--------------|----------------|--------------------| | Microsoft Access Database Engine 2016 Redistributable | .ACCDB, .MDB, Excel .XLS/.XLSX, CSV, etc. | Microsoft Download Center | 32-bit & 64-bit (choose carefully) | | Microsoft ACE OLEDB 12.0 or 16.0 | Same as above | Same as above | 32/64-bit | | .NET Data Providers (OleDb in .NET) | Uses ACE if installed | Part of .NET Framework | Any CPU | The ACE engine is backward compatible and can read the older
You should download the . This is the last version that supports the Jet/ACE paradigm broadly. | Microsoft Download Center | 32-bit & 64-bit
If you are seeing an error that the "Microsoft.Jet.OLEDB.4.0 provider is not registered on the local machine," it is typically due to a system architecture mismatch rather than a missing file Key Facts About Jet 4.0 32-bit Only
Microsoft has never distributed the Jet OLEDB 4.0 provider as a standalone downloadable installer (like an .exe or .msi file named "Jet40Setup.exe"). This is the most common misconception.
